Job description

Summary:

The Paralegal is a crucial part of the Eagan Immigration team and has the primary responsibilities of assisting the lawyers in preparing and organizing various legal documents, corresponding with clients and agencies, discussing case details with attorneys and clients, and organizing different files for different legal proceedings. In this role, the Paralegal will be the primary support for RFEs (Requests for Evidence) for cases, preparing and filing packages with Attorney supervision as needed, managing deadlines and evidence, and speaking with clients regularly to explain and review status updates and questions. This position will also support denials and appeals cases in conjunction with the Attorney team.

Eagan Immigration is a US-based law firm dedicated to helping our clients explore their immigration options, create a plan for their case, and obtain the immigration benefit for which they qualify. We care about our clients and their families, and aim to support them at each stage of their immigration journey.

Responsibilities:

  1. Manage Request for Evidence process, including but not limited to preparing RFE packages, preparing and managing evidence lists, tracking deadlines and RFE cases, contacting clients directly to collect evidence and explain RFE process, provide support to other Paralegals and Attorneys, etc.
  2. Escalated communication with clients such as, but not limited to:
    1. When Forms and Questionnaires teams aren't getting details or info, particularly when our team thinks the client may not be sharing all the details.
    2. When scope of case/practice area changes, provide context and explanation to clients, including any additional documents, paperwork, etc.
  3. Support Supervising Attorney with all Denials and Appeals Paralegal work.
  4. Provide additional support to the Legal team as needed by helping Questionnaire and/or Forms teams if particularly busy time or a teammate is out of the office.

Requirements:

  1. 3+ years of experience as a Paralegal or similar position.
  2. Past experience in the immigration space with strong working knowledge of visas, the immigration system, and process, etc.
  3. Preference for experience in MyCase and Microsoft.
  4. Excellent communication and organizational skills.
  5. Flexibility and the ability to adapt in a fast-paced environment.
  6. For this virtual position, we will provide a laptop with access to the necessary systems, but in order to best operate these systems, you will need reliable access to internet speed of at least 10-50MB.
  7. Willingness to adhere to the company values of compassion, innovation, communication, and commitment.
  8. Some flexibility in hours may be required.
